Calibre 1520 is a manual-winding movement manufactured by F.P. Journe. Introduced in 2010, it features twin independent balance wheels oscillating in acoustic resonance, a principle theorized by Huygens in 1665. The movement includes a dual time display, remontoir d'égalité on each train, and a differential gear for consistent energy delivery, with a 42-hour power reserve. F.P. Journe remains the only modern watchmaker to successfully achieve resonance in a production timepiece. The Chronomètre à Résonance is currently in production.
